Setting up a My Graco account has many Save links to your favorite product details for easy reference Store helpful tips, articles and parenting resources on your private Access registered Graco product information in one place (ifBig Savings on a Wide Variety of Products by Shopping at ArgosArgos started life in 1973, but really rose to prominence in the 1980s when it spread into every corner of the UK. By 2013, only 4% of homes in the UK were more than 10 miles from an Argos branch. For years, the company centred its retail operations around its famous catalogues, which could be found in almost every household. The stores still include huge catalogues to choose from, but around 50% of the company’s sales now take place online. Additionally, customers can pay via PayPal.All payments via Argos.co.uk are also protected by Verified by Visa and Secured by Mastercard to prevent online fraud.Argos operates a tiered delivery service for larger and smaller items.




For smaller items, fast track same day delivery costs £3.95 per order if you place your order before 18:00 on the day before delivery. Standard delivery takes longer, and you will be able to choose from a range of delivery slots when you place your order. It also costs £3.95. Some products can also be delivered free of charge via Royal Mail, and this will be shown as an option during the payment process.For larger items, any time next day delivery costs £14.95 (£8.95 for kitchen appliances) and next day delivery with a specific delivery slot costs £19.99 for all items. You need to order before 20:00 the day before to take advantage of next day delivery. Standard delivery for larger items costs £6.95 (free for kitchen appliances) and £8.95 with a time slot.If you are ordering appliances, you can also choose a “Connect” option at slightly higher cost, which includes connection by Argos technicians. You can also request that Argos take your old appliance for recycling.Alternatively, you can choose to click and collect your items from a nearby Argos retail outlet.




Most of the time, you can collect on the day of ordering, if stock is available near you. If not, the earliest collection time will be displayed when you order.The majority of Argos products come with a 30 day money back guarantee, as long as the item is unused and in good condition.
